10 Facts About Primm Nevada

1.

Primm Nevada used to have its own post office on the north side of town, but that has been replaced.

2.

All US mail addresses serving Primm Nevada were given Jean addresses and are now served out of the Jean post office.

4.

In 2004, under the then-ownership of MGM Mirage, 52 apartment buildings were constructed in Primm Nevada to serve as housing for employees at the three casinos.

5.

The Primm Nevada 300 is one in a series of annual off-road races that include the Baja 1000, Baja 500, San Felipe 250 and the Laughlin Desert Challenge.

6.

Primm Nevada was the end location for the 2004 DARPA Grand Challenge.

10.

Primm Nevada is home to the Bonnie and Clyde Getaway Car, the vehicle that Bonnie Parker and Clyde Barrow were in when they were shot and killed after being pursued by the police.
